    Larry T - I have a similar story and with a happy ending. Sailed a pearl of a
    Pearson Triton for many, many years and dreamed of a cruising ketch (Princess
    was a favorite) and extended voyage. But job and severe back problems held it
    to nothing more than the dream. Recently quit the job and had a successful
    operation and found our perfect (for us) ketch, a Cheoy Lee Offshore 41. Just
    finished refitting her and plan to sail her out the St. Lawrence next spring.
    Follow that dream!
